§ 2-41-70 — Expense reimbursement.

Text
The members of the committee are entitled to receive the per diem, mileage, and subsistence as is allowed by law for members of boards, committees, and commissions when engaged in the exercise of their duties as members of the committee. These expenses must be paid from approved accounts of their respective appointing authority. All other costs and expenses of the committee must be paid in equal proportion by the Senate, the House of Representatives, and the Office of the Governor, but only after the expenditures have been approved in advance by the President of the Senate, the Speaker of the House, and the Governor.

Legislative History
HISTORY: 2002 Act No. 334, SECTION 18; 2019 Act No. 1 (S.2), SECTION 22, eff January 31, 2019. Effect of Amendment 2019 Act No. 1, SECTION 22, in the third sentence, substituted "President of the Senate" for "President Pro Tempore of the Senate".
